tensorflow icon

TensorFlow

Updated Apr 16, 2025

TensorFlow is an open-source AI tool that helps build and train machine learning models with easy-to-use APIs and interactive code samples.

AI Categories:
Personal Assistant Code
Pricing Model:
Contact for Pricing

What is TensorFlow?

TensorFlow is an open-source AI tool that makes machine learning easy. It helps users build, train, and deploy models with simple APIs. It supports both CPU and GPU for fast computation. With built-in pre-trained models, users can start quickly. TensorFlow also handles complex numerical tasks, making AI development accessible for all skill levels. Its flexibility allows developers to create models for various applications effortlessly.

Key Features:

  • Easy Model Development: TensorFlow simplifies building, training, and deploying machine learning models with user-friendly tools and flexible workflows.
  • Machine Learning APIs: It offers high-level APIs like Keras for quick model development and low-level APIs for advanced customization.
  • Complex Numeric Computations: TensorFlow efficiently handles large-scale mathematical operations, making AI and deep learning tasks faster and more precise.
  • Embracing Keras: Integrated with Keras, TensorFlow provides an intuitive interface for designing and training neural networks with minimal coding.
  • Open Source: As an open-source framework, TensorFlow allows developers worldwide to contribute, customize, and improve AI applications.

Pros:

  • Supports execution of complex operations across multiple acceleration platforms for better performance.
  • Automates gradient computation, making model training faster and more efficient.
  • Scales seamlessly for production-level deployment across different environments.
  • Enables easy export and interoperability of computational graphs for flexible model usage.
  • Provides a high-level API like Keras for simplified machine learning model development.

Cons:

  • Lacks support for symbolic loops, limiting flexibility in certain iterative computations.
  • Frequent updates may cause compatibility issues and require constant adaptation.
  • Limited GPU support may impact performance on certain hardware configurations.
  • Slower implementation speed compared to some alternative AI frameworks.
  • Some inconsistencies in naming conventions can lead to confusion in model development.

Who is Using TensorFlow?

Many global companies and industries use TensorFlow to enhance efficiency and innovation.

What Makes TensorFlow Unique?

TensorFlow stands out with its unique function that identifies distinct elements in a tensor while preserving order. It also offers unique_with_counts, which tracks element frequency. These features enhance data processing, making it efficient for AI and machine learning applications.

Summary:

Many global companies and industries use TensorFlow to enhance efficiency and innovation.

Popular AI Tools

adobefirefly feature image
Freemium

AdobeFirefly

Introducing AdobeFirefly, an innovative AI suite by Adobe, revolutionizing creativity with its unique blend of text-to-image generation.
sudowrite feature image
Free Trial

Sudowrite

Unlike generic AI tools, Sudowrite specializes in fiction, offering a treasure trove of inspiration for writers battling the dreaded writer's block.
murf feature image
Free Trial

Murf

Murf AI elevates content with lifelike voiceovers in 20+ languages and voice cloning, offering 120+ voices. Ideal for businesses seeking clear communication.
synthesia feature image
Paid

Synthesia

Introducing Synthesia: Your Gateway to AI-Driven Video Creation. With Synthesia's innovative technology, transform text into captivating videos effortlessly.

Promote TensorFlow

Copy Embed Code

Related AI Tools

respell ai feature image
Freemium

Respell AI

Respell AI lets you build no-code “spells” to automate tasks. Use Spell Studio or explore ready-made spells to save time and boost productivity.
postus ai feature image
Paid

Postus AI

Postus AI helps you create and schedule social media posts in 30+ languages with images that match your brand across Facebook, Instagram, and X.
leap ai feature image
Freemium

Leap AI

Leap AI is a smart tool that helps businesses create content and find leads easily. It is customizable, making it simple to use for different needs and goals.
outreach feature image
Contact for Pricing

Outreach

Outreach is a powerful Sales Execution Platform that enhances every step of the sales process. It equips Sales, RevOps, and Go-to-Market leaders with tools to.
salesloft by drift feature image
Contact for Pricing

Salesloft by Drift

Drift transforms business-customer communication with its cutting-edge conversational marketing and sales platform. Utilizing AI, it enables personalized.